Attacks Notification of Differentiated Services Code Point (DSCP) Values Modifications

Ala Abdulsalam Alarood,
Adamu Abubakar Ibrahim,
Faisal S. Alsubaei

Abstract: The DSCP is an integral component within the Internet Protocol (IP) header of a packet, serving the purpose of categorizing and administering network traffic, as well as facilitating the provision of Quality of Service (QoS) on IP networks. In the context of network communication, it is feasible for an adversary to transmit packets with a DSCP value of "x," which represents a high priority.
